
Chateau Musar Red 2018
The 2018 vintage has a deep garnet colour in the glass with dried cherries and mature red fruits on the nose. The palate is rich and concentrated with cranberries, raisins, and dates; there is good acidity with fine tannins. It has an enticing smoky, dusty fruit with soft liquorice undertones and at 6 years of age upon release, it is already developed and mature.

Bottled unfined and unfiltered, Chateau Musar Reds are suitable for vegans; theyâre also richly-textured and likely to âthrow a crustâ. This is a common feature of most fine wines and is especially true of Musar Red vintages over a decade old. Ideally, bottles should be standing up the night before opening to allow the sediment to settle. After careful decanting (and discarding of sediment, usually in the last centimetre of the bottle) the wine should be allowed to breathe for an hour.
